The race of the seismic waves

Two waves set off from the hypocentre: the faster P wave arrives first with a sharp jolt; the S wave carries the actual shaking.

P waves — the first sharp jolt (~6 km/s)S waves — the strongest shaking (~3.5 km/s)

The great earthquakes in this area's history

Almost a thousand years of catalogues: the strongest documented events within ~50 km.

19595.4
Ubaye earthquake
5 April 1959 · 18 km from here
VII-VIIIRuinous: partial collapses in ordinary buildings, widespread heavy damage.
19355.3
Embrunais earthquake
19 March 1935 · 21 km from here
VII-VIIIRuinous: partial collapses in ordinary buildings, widespread heavy damage.
19385.1
Queyras earthquake
18 July 1938 · 16 km from here
VIIVery strong: hard to stand; chimneys and roof tiles fall, serious damage to weaker buildings.
20144.9
Ubaye earthquake
7 April 2014 · 14 km from here
VIStrong: felt by everyone, many get scared; objects fall, first light damage to buildings.

Source: Parametric Catalogue of Italian Earthquakes CPTI15 (INGV, CC BY 4.0).
